When you eat, your body undergoes a series of complex processes to break down carbohydrates into glucose and absorb it into the bloodstream. A normal blood sugar level 2 hours after eating is crucial for determining how effectively your body regulates insulin levels. The ideal range is typically between 70-130 mg/dL, but this can vary depending on factors such as age, weight, and overall health.

Understanding the Causes of Blood Sugar Fluctuations

Several factors contribute to blood sugar spikes and drops throughout the day. High-carbohydrate foods like sugary snacks and refined carbohydrates cause rapid increases in glucose levels. Physical activity, on the other hand, helps reduce insulin resistance by improving insulin sensitivity. This means that your body becomes more responsive to insulin, reducing blood sugar levels.

The Science Behind Blood Sugar Regulation

Blood sugar regulation is a complex process involving insulin sensitivity and the hormone insulin itself. Insulin resistance occurs when your body becomes less responsive to insulin due to various factors such as obesity or chronic inflammation. This condition increases blood glucose levels, making it more challenging for cells to absorb glucose from the bloodstream.
